在数字经济的浪潮中,比特币逐渐成为人们热议的焦点,许多人希望通过投资比特币实现财富增值。那么,如何注册...
区块链技术自2008年比特币的首次推出以来,迅速发展成为数字时代最受关注的技术之一。作为一种去中心化的分布式账本技术,区块链不仅改变了金融领域的运作方式,还在供应链管理、医疗、投票系统及智能合约等诸多方面展现出巨大的潜力。本文将深入探讨区块链的理论基础及其在实际应用中的表现,旨在帮助读者全面理解这一变革性的技术。
区块链是一种基于密码学的分布式数据存储技术,其核心在于不可篡改和去中心化的特性。每个区块包含一批交易记录,并通过哈希函数与前一个区块相连,形成链式结构。这种设计确保了整个网络的安全性和透明度。以下是区块链运作的几个关键理论:
去中心化是区块链的核心理念之一。在传统的中心化系统中,数据由单一实体维护和控制,而在区块链中,网络中的每个节点都拥有一份完整的账本拷贝。这种结构减少了对中介的依赖,提高了透明度和安全性。
区块链采用加密哈希算法,确保一旦数据被记录在区块中,就无法轻易修改。每个区块的哈希值取决于前一区块的哈希值及当前块的数据,任何对已确认数据的修改都会导致其后的所有区块的哈希值发生变化,从而被立刻识别。
为了确保网络中所有节点对账本状态的一致认同,区块链使用了多种共识机制,如工作量证明(PoW)、权益证明(PoS)等。这些机制确保了在无信任的环境中,节点能够通过一定的规则达成共识,从而保证交易的合法性。
区块链的应用已经超越了数字货币的范畴,广泛渗透到多个行业。以下是一些显著应用领域:
金融服务行业是区块链应用最早也是最成熟的领域之一。通过去中心化的账本,区块链能够减少跨境支付的成本和时间。例如,Ripple网络允许瞬时进行国际汇款,手续费远低于传统银行系统。
供应链管理中的数据透明度和可追溯性问题能够通过区块链得到解决。通过在区块链上记录每一环节的详细信息,企业可以清晰追踪产品的来源与去向,提高效率,减少欺诈。
在医疗行业,患者数据管理成为一大挑战。借助区块链技术,医疗记录可以被安全地存储并高效地分享,确保患者隐私的同时提高医疗服务的质量。
区块链的透明性和不可篡改性为选举投票提供了新方案。通过在区块链上记录选票,投票过程可以公开审计,从而有效减少舞弊的可能性。
智能合约是自动化执行的合约,能够在没有中介的情况下自动执行合约条款。这一技术具有广泛的应用潜力,如房地产交易、版权保护等。
传统金融体系一直以来是以中心化的机构为基础,这样的系统在多个方面面临着挑战,比如高收费、交易速度慢以及中介带来的信任问题。区块链的出现为这些问题提供了潜在的解决方案:
首先,区块链能够通过直接的点对点交易消除中介的角色,大幅度降低费用。以国际汇款为例,传统银行需要经过多道手续,资金处于不同银行之间流转,而区块链则能实现即时转账,大大提高效率。
其次,透明性是区块链的另一个优势。所有记录在区块链上的交易都是公开的,任何参与者都可以审查。这种透明性增强了各方的信任,尤其是在金融交易中。
然而,区块链也面临挑战,尤其是在监管和合规方面。政府机构在如何监管这种去中心化的金融体系上尚无完善的方案。为此,各国正在探索不同的监管政策,以平衡创新与安全。
安全性是任何技术系统中至关重要的组成部分,对于区块链也不例外。区块链之所以被认为是安全的,主要基于以下几个方面:
首先,区块链依赖于密码学算法,确保数据在存储和传输过程中的安全性。每个区块的内容通过哈希算法被转化为一个固定长度的字符串,这个字符串成为区块的唯一标识,任何对数据的修改都会修改这个标识,易于追踪。
其次,区块链采用分布式存储,任何单个节点的故障都不会影响整个网络的运作。所有节点共同维护账本,增强了防攻击能力。如果黑客试图篡改某个区块的数据,他们必须同时控制整个网络的51%以上的节点,这在实践中几乎是不可能的。
尽管区块链为数据提供了相对较高的安全性,仍需注意的是,用户的私钥安全也至关重要。用户一旦泄露私钥,可能导致资金或数据的丢失。为此,加强对用户的安全教育、提供安全的数字钱包等措施显得尤为重要。
区块链技术的未来发展可以从几个方面进行展望:
首先,跨链技术将是未来的重要发展方向。不同区块链之间的互操作性,能够促进数据和价值的流通。许多技术团队已经在这方面展开研究,并且涌现出了一些跨链协议。
其次,区块链与其他技术的结合将日益增多,比如人工智能、物联网(IoT)等的结合,可以为区块链的发展注入新的活力。例如,在供应链管理中,结合物联网的智能设备能够实时监控货物的状态,而区块链则确保这些数据的透明与安全。
此外,政府和企业对于区块链的应用将逐步形成标准和规范,使得区块链的使用变得更加合规和透明。随着技术的不断成熟,公众的认知度也在增加,未来区块链技术的采纳率将进一步提升。
这实际上是一个复杂的问题,因为区块链和传统数据库各自有其优势和局限性。区块链最为显著的特点在于其透明性和去中心化,而传统数据库却在高性能、大规模事务处理中表现更佳:
首先,区块链更适合处理需要信任的场景,如金融交易、供应链管理等;而传统数据库则适合快速读取和写入数据的需求,比如社交媒体、在线零售等。企业在选择技术时,须根据具体的应用场景进行决策。
其次,区块链的数据处理速度相对较慢,因为每笔交易都需要经过多个节点的确认。而传统数据库通常支持高并发在线事务处理,因此在需求高效率、快速响应的场合,传统数据库仍然是主要选择。
事实上,未来两者可能会并存。企业可能会采用传统数据库来处理日常操作,而在需要建立信任关系的场合,将区块链作为解决方案。二者可以互为补充,形成更加完善的信息系统。
如果普通用户想要参与到区块链生态中,可以通过多个途径:
首先,用户可以通过持有加密货币参与,而现在大多数主流加密货币都依赖于区块链进行交易和管理。用户可在交易所平台注册账户,购买、出售或持有加密货币。同时,许多平台也提供钱包服务,帮助用户安全地管理资产。
除此之外,普通用户也可以参与各种基于区块链的项目,例如去中心化融资(DeFi)项目、非同质化代币(NFT)市场。通过参与这些项目,用户不仅可以获得经济收益,还能够体验到区块链技术的实际应用和潜力。
最后,随着区块链技术的普及,普通用户也可以通过学习和参与社区活动了解技术的进步,甚至有机会参与到项目的开发中。很多开源的区块链项目都欢迎志愿者和开发者的参与,这将是一个提升自我技能和拓展人脉的好机会。
区块链是当今数字时代最具革命性的技术之一。凭借去中心化、透明和安全的特性,它不仅在金融领域产生了深远的影响,还在各行各业展现出巨大的应用潜力。尽管面临挑战与不确定性,区块链的未来仍然充满机遇。通过了解区块链的基本理论及其应用,普通用户和企业都能更好地适应这一变化,为自身的发展寻找新的机会。